From 2ba9f8bcc9e64e9d88bd813c9e5c5ffcd39a3105 Mon Sep 17 00:00:00 2001
From: zhengyiming <540361168@qq.com>
Date: 星期六, 08 十一月 2025 17:58:59 +0800
Subject: [PATCH] fix: bug
---
apps/cMiniApp/src/subpackages/task/taskCheckDetail/InnerPage.vue | 51 +++++++++++++++++++++++++++++++++++++++++++++------
1 files changed, 45 insertions(+), 6 deletions(-)
diff --git a/apps/cMiniApp/src/subpackages/task/taskCheckDetail/InnerPage.vue b/apps/cMiniApp/src/subpackages/task/taskCheckDetail/InnerPage.vue
index 7f2f3eb..4f43c96 100644
--- a/apps/cMiniApp/src/subpackages/task/taskCheckDetail/InnerPage.vue
+++ b/apps/cMiniApp/src/subpackages/task/taskCheckDetail/InnerPage.vue
@@ -1,22 +1,34 @@
<template>
<ContentScrollView style="background-color: transparent">
- <MyTaskCard :showMyTaskArrow="false"></MyTaskCard>
- <div class="taskCheckFileCard-status-title">楠屾敹鐓х墖</div>
+ <MyTaskCard
+ :name="infiniteLoadingProps?.listData?.pages?.[0]?.objectData?.taskInfo?.name ?? ''"
+ :addressName="
+ infiniteLoadingProps?.listData?.pages?.[0]?.objectData?.taskInfo?.addressName ?? ''
+ "
+ :beginTime="infiniteLoadingProps?.listData?.pages?.[0]?.objectData?.taskInfo?.beginTime"
+ :endTime="infiniteLoadingProps?.listData?.pages?.[0]?.objectData?.taskInfo?.endTime"
+ :showMyTaskArrow="false"
+ ></MyTaskCard>
+ <div class="taskCheckFileCard-status-title">楠屾敹璇︽儏</div>
<InfiniteLoading
- scrollViewClassName="common-infinite-scroll-list task-list"
+ scrollViewClassName="common-infinite-scroll-list-no-padding task-list"
v-bind="infiniteLoadingProps"
>
<template #renderItem="{ item }">
<TaskCheckFileCard
:created-time="item?.createdTime"
- :files="item?.files"
+ :userCheckInTime="item?.userCheckInTime"
+ :userCheckOutTime="item?.userCheckOutTime"
+ :checkReceiveStatus="item?.checkReceiveStatus"
+ :checkReceiveMethods="item?.checkReceiveMethods"
+ :files="item?.files?.map((x) => setOSSLink(x))"
></TaskCheckFileCard>
</template>
</InfiniteLoading>
</ContentScrollView>
- <!-- <div class="taskCheckDetail-tips-wrapper">
+ <!-- <div class="taskCheckDetail-tips-wrapper" v-if="!isBindBankCard">
<div class="taskCheckDetail-tips-text">鎮ㄥ皻鏈粦瀹氶摱琛屽崱锛屾殏鏃舵棤娉曠粨绠楁湇鍔¤垂</div>
- <div class="taskCheckDetail-tips-btn">绔嬪嵆缁戝畾閾惰鍗′俊鎭�</div>
+ <div class="taskCheckDetail-tips-btn" @click="goBindBankCard">绔嬪嵆缁戝畾閾惰鍗′俊鎭�</div>
</div> -->
</template>
@@ -24,6 +36,7 @@
import { MyTaskCard, TaskCheckFileCard } from '@12333/components';
import Taro from '@tarojs/taro';
import { useCheckReceiveTaskUserSubmits } from '@12333/hooks';
+import { setOSSLink } from '@12333/utils';
defineOptions({
name: 'InnerPage',
@@ -33,6 +46,18 @@
const id = route.params?.id as string;
const { infiniteLoadingProps } = useCheckReceiveTaskUserSubmits({ id: id });
+
+const isBindBankCard = computed(
+ () =>
+ infiniteLoadingProps.value?.listData?.pages?.[0]?.objectData?.enterpriseEmployeeUser
+ ?.isBindBankCard
+);
+
+function goBindBankCard() {
+ Taro.navigateTo({
+ url: `${RouterPath.unboundBankCard}`,
+ });
+}
</script>
<style lang="scss">
@@ -46,5 +71,19 @@
margin-bottom: 16px;
color: boleGetCssVar('text-color', 'primary');
}
+
+ .taskCheckDetail-tips-wrapper {
+ text-align: center;
+ font-size: 24px;
+ line-height: 32px;
+
+ .taskCheckDetail-tips-text {
+ color: boleGetCssVar('text-color', 'secondary');
+ }
+
+ .taskCheckDetail-tips-btn {
+ color: boleGetCssVar('color', 'primary');
+ }
+ }
}
</style>
--
Gitblit v1.9.1